Jason Grunebaum is a former interpreter and delegate for the International Committee of the Red Cross in Kashmir, Kosovo, and East Timor, and his translation from Hindi of Uday Prakash's novel The Girl with the Golden Parasol (Penguin India) won a PEN Translation Fund award. His short stories have appeared in various journals including One Story, Southwest Review, Third Coast, and WebConjunctions, and Salman Rushdie selected his "Maria Ximenes da Costa de Carvalho Perreira" for a Best American Short Stories honorable mention. He has received fellowships from the American Literary Translators Association, Blue Mountain Center, and Djerassi Resident Artists Program. He holds an MFA in fiction from Columbia University, and is a Senior Lecturer in Hindi at the University of Chicago. -- National Endowment for the Arts
